Relational biological structure improves fine-mapping of causal GWAS variants under weak signal

2026-05-16

Abstract excerpt

Linkage disequilibrium (LD) makes causal GWAS variants indistinguishable from correlated neighbours; resolving them is the fine-mapping problem, and the challenge is species-specific: humans face dense ancestry-imbalanced LD, yeast and Arabidopsis exceptionally long LD, and crop germplasm sparse and fragmented annotations that defeat human-biobank curation pipelines.
